Product Description

Traditional Belgian wits are filtered, thin & tart. Theyre brewed with wheat, Curacao orange peel & coriander. The Curacao orange is sour, & it gives Belgian wits their tartness. This recipe was the starting point used for reference. The beer is orange-amber in colour with a cloudy appearance because it is unfiltered. Blue Moon has a more pronounced orange flavour than many other beers of the style, & also has a slightly sweet flavour. The grain bill for Blue Moon

Includes::
malted barley, white wheat, & oats. Blue Moon Brewing Company is all about Artfully Crafting beers to make them inviting & easy to enjoy, so they set about reinterpreting the Belgian wit to be smoother & more approachable. Unfiltered: For more depth of flavour, & a unique, cloudy appearance. Brewed with Oats: The oats give it a nice, creamy body, so its not too thin. Brewed with Valencia Orange Peel: Valencia orange peel gives Blue Moon Belgian White a subtle sweetness, so our beer isnt tart. Overall profile: The flavour starts out crisp & tangy & ends creamy, finishing slowly with a residual coriander & orange spiciness
- brought out even further when garnished with a slice of orange.
